Singapore has long been known as a vibrant hub for business and investment, attracting attention from various countries and cultures around the world. In recent years, Chinese businesses and Tamil investors have been showing increased interest in Singapore properties, further fueling the growth and diversity of the real estate market in the city-state. China, with its booming economy and increasing global presence, has become a key player in the international real estate market. Chinese businesses are expanding their operations overseas and looking for strategic investment opportunities, with Singapore being a top choice for many. The stable political environment, business-friendly policies, and well-established infrastructure make Singapore an attractive destination for Chinese companies looking to establish a presence in Southeast Asia. On the other hand, Tamil investors have also been actively exploring opportunities in the Singapore property market. The Tamil community has a strong presence in Singapore, with many successful businessmen and entrepreneurs looking to diversify their investment portfolios. Singapore's reputation as a safe and stable investment destination, coupled with its strong legal framework and transparent property market, makes it an appealing choice for Tamil investors seeking long-term growth and returns. The influx of Chinese business and Tamil investments has had a noticeable impact on the Singapore property market, driving prices up in certain sectors and creating new opportunities for developers and real estate professionals. Luxury residential properties in prime locations have been particularly popular among Chinese buyers, while Tamil investors have shown interest in a wide range of property types, from commercial spaces to residential developments. In response to the growing demand from Chinese and Tamil investors, developers in Singapore have been catering to their preferences by incorporating unique design elements, amenities, and services that appeal to these specific market segments. Multinational real estate firms and local developers are collaborating to create innovative projects that meet the needs and expectations of discerning Chinese and Tamil buyers. Overall, the influx of Chinese business and Tamil investments into the Singapore property market is a testament to the city-state's strong appeal as a global business and financial center. With a diverse and dynamic real estate landscape, Singapore continues to attract investors from around the world, contributing to its reputation as a top destination for property investment in Asia.
